UNH 7.9 MW Plant is a 7.9 MW waste power plant in the United States, operated by Emcor Energy Services since 2006. Ranked #253 of 541 waste plants in the United States. Its 7.9 MW represents 0.08% of the United States' total waste capacity of 9,769 MW. The largest waste plant in the United States is Covington Facility at 161 MW, making UNH 7.9 MW Plant 20.4 times smaller. Nearby plants within 50 km include Seabrook Station (1242 MW, Nuclear) and Essential Power Newington LLC (605.5 MW, Gas). The facility is located in New Hampshire, approximately 50 km northeast of Boston.
